Arizona Grandmother Sentenced to 21 Years in Fatal Shooting of Twin Boys With Autism
ktla ^ | 01/28/2020

Posted on 01/28/2020 5:52:39 PM PST by BenLurkin

A Pima County Superior Court judge sentenced 56-year-old Dorothy Flood on Monday in the killings of Jorden and Jaden Webb last April. Flood was the guardian and sole caregiver for the boys after her daughter died in 2017.

According to court documents, the twins had severe autism and were nonverbal, and detectives said Flood told a relative that they boys had become too much for her as the boys had been having trouble sleeping.

Flood originally was charged with first-degree murder but she pleaded guilty last month to manslaughter as part of a deal with prosecutors.

Flood will be given credit for 297 days of time already served. With family members in the courtroom, Flood apologized before she was sentenced by Judge Howard Fell.

My heart goes out to all involved. Be kind because unless you walk in her shoes you have no idea what her life was like. My grand daughter is nonverbal autistic. She is 9 years old and it gets harder every day. When I am alone with her there is no such thing as sleep. She can go 24 hours and then only needs a short nap to start again. She is smart and will try to escape the house. Our windows all have locks and so does the fridge. She will open the fridge and take things out and throw them on the floor. Seriously it is a 24/7 eyes on job.

No sleep and the constant attention are grueling. I can’t imagine doubling this.

You lose friends and even family because your life revolves around keeping them safe. You really have to walk the walk to understand.

The Judge who approved this woman as primary caregiver, should have known it would likely become too much for her.
This doesn’t excuse the murders. Of course not. But none of this had to happen. A 56 y/o taking care of two 9 y/o autistic brothers?

Those boys hadn’t even begun showing all the energy, all the mania they eventually would have been capable of as teens.
As one who has worked with autistic children in schools as a one to one aide, I’ve seen it go in either direction.
Once the child hits puberty, some tend to level off, while others tend to flare up higher, perhaps due to the natural hormonal changes.

If Grandma was to be their primary live in caregiver, then by all means, a Social Worker should have provided her with a few respite workers! Give that grandparent a break, and on a reliable scheduled basis. Maybe the boys had never been brought into the regional system, and nothing had ever been structured. It takes a while to complete, and that only when you ask the right questions to the right professionals.
